WebA classful network is an obsolete network addressing architecture used in the Internet from 1981 until the introduction of Classless Inter-Domain Routing (CIDR) in 1993. The method divides the IP address space for Internet Protocol version 4 (IPv4) into five address classes based on the leading four address bits. An IPv4 address is made up of four numbers, each ranging from 0 to … WebJan 19, 2024 · Use 31-Bit Prefixes on IPv4 Point-to-Point Links RFC 3021 describes the use of 31-bit prefixes for point-to-point links. This leaves 1 bit for the host-id portion of the IP address. Normally a host-id of all zeros is used to represent the network or subnet, and a host-id of all ones is used to represent a directed broadcast.
